Output d966c1ede9128b62dc1f59562eb2c120f97fcfe458245ec36d27748cd1660aa6:1

value
10300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c7376ee76f51b31ecbaa965f6f1ea6ea638805 OP_EQUAL
address
3NjFzUMBzr2KC2dogsgbgAeQi9yPQGXmhK
transaction
d966c1ede9128b62dc1f59562eb2c120f97fcfe458245ec36d27748cd1660aa6
spent
true